charset=utf-8 Content-Disposition: inline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able On Jun 5 06:13, Minwoo Im wrote: > PF initializes SR-IOV VF BAR0 region in nvme_init_sriov() with bar_size > calcaulted by Primary Controller Capability such as VQFRSM and VIFRSM > rather than `max_ioqpairs` and `msix_qsize` which is for PF only. >=20 > In this case, the bar size reported in nvme_init_sriov() by PF and > nvme_init_pci() by VF might differ especially with large number of > sriov_max_vfs (e.g., 127 which is curret maximum number of VFs). And > this reports invalid BAR0 address of VFs to the host operating system > so that MMIO access will not be caught properly and, of course, NVMe > driver initialization is failed. >=20 > For example, if we give the following options, BAR size will be > initialized by PF with 4K, but VF will try to allocate 8K BAR0 size in > nvme_init_pci(). >=20 > #!/bin/bash >=20 > nr_vf=3D$((127)) > nr_vq=3D$(($nr_vf * 2 + 2)) > nr_vi=3D$(($nr_vq / 2 + 1)) > nr_ioq=3D$(($nr_vq + 2)) >=20 > ... >=20 > -device nvme,serial=3Dfoo,id=3Dnvme0,bus=3Drp2,subsys=3Dsubsys0,mdts=3D9= ,msix_qsize=3D$nr_ioq,max_ioqpairs=3D$nr_ioq,sriov_max_vfs=3D$nr_vf,sriov_v= q_flexible=3D$nr_vq,sriov_vi_flexible=3D$nr_vi \ >=20 > To fix this issue, this patch modifies the calculation of BAR size in > the PF and VF initialization by using different elements: >=20 > PF: `max_ioqpairs + 1` with `msix_qsize` > VF: VQFRSM with VIFRSM >=20 > Signed-off-by: Minwoo Im Thanks, looks good Minwoo!
